When arranging your french door refrigerator, it's important to consider the temperature differences throughout the interior. The upper shelves tend to be warmer than the lower shelves, which makes them the ideal place to store prepared food, leftovers and beverages. Lower shelves are ideal for perishables as well as other food items that require a cooler climate. This will prevent cross-contamination, and ensure that your most sensitive ingredients stay fresh.
For even more convenient storage Some French door refrigerators feature premium door storage for items such as dressings and condiments. They tend to be a little warmer than other refrigerators and allow you to reach for items are frequently used without having to open the entire refrigerator. However, it's best to avoid storing temperature-sensitive items in the door as this can lead to spoilage faster than other areas of the refrigerator.

Many models also feature doors-in-doors. These consist of an exterior door with a panel that pops open to reveal a separate compartment (typically for beverages or snacks) you can access without opening the main fridge. This option is not required, but owners who use it are in love with it.
